# §4028a. Per diem allowance for newly hired members of the Foreign Service

- (a) **Per diem allowance—**
  - (1) **In general—** Except as provided in [paragraph (2)](#a-2), any newly hired [Foreign](/usc/22/3146.md?p=1) Service [employee](/usc/22/4341.md?p=1) who is in initial orientation [training](/usc/22/8921.md?p=3), or any other [training](/usc/22/8921.md?p=3) expected to last less than 6 months in the Washington, D.C. area before transferring to the [employee](/usc/22/4341.md?p=1)’s first assignment overseas or domestically outside the Washington, D.C. area shall, for the duration of such [training](/usc/22/8921.md?p=3), receive a [per diem allowance](#b-1) at the levels prescribed under subchapter I of [chapter 57](/usc/5/chptIII-sptD-ch57.md) of title 5.
  - (2) **Limitation on lodging expenses—** A newly hired [Foreign](/usc/22/3146.md?p=1) Service [employee](/usc/22/4341.md?p=1) may not receive any lodging expenses under the applicable [per diem allowance](#b-1) pursuant to [paragraph (1)](#a-1) if that [employee](/usc/22/4341.md?p=1)—
    - (A) has a permanent residence in the [Washington, D.C., area](#b-2) (not including [government](/usc/22/3902.md?p=7)-supplied housing during such orientation [training](/usc/22/8921.md?p=3) or other [training](/usc/22/8921.md?p=3)); and
    - (B) does not vacate such residence during such orientation [training](/usc/22/8921.md?p=3) or other [training](/usc/22/8921.md?p=3).
- (b) **Definitions—** In this section—
  - (1) the term “per diem allowance” has the meaning given such term in [section 5701 of title 5](/usc/5/5701.md); and
  - (2) the term “Washington, D.C., area” means the geographic area within a 50-mile radius of the Washington Monument.

## Source credit

(Pub. L. 118–159, div. G, title LXXI, § 7109, Dec. 23, 2024, 138 Stat. 2525.)

### Codification

Section was enacted as part of the Department of State Authorization Act for Fiscal Year 2025, and also as part of the Servicemember Quality of Life Improvement and National Defense Authorization Act for Fiscal Year 2025, and not as part of the Foreign Service Act of 1980 which comprises this chapter.
